The traditional ruler of Oriendu Ancient Kingdom, Ohuhu Clan in Umuahia North Local Government Area of Abia State, His Royal Majesty Eze Pastor Phillip Ajomiwe, has extended an invitation to the public for the Iri Egwu/Igba Ekpe digital cultural recreation. This event is scheduled for Tuesday, 14th January 2025, at Oriendu Market Square, commencing at 12 noon.
This announcement was made in a statement signed by Eze Ajomiwe on behalf of the Eze-in-Council and the people of Oriendu Ancient Kingdom. He assured visitors, friends, and well-wishers of the community’s longstanding hospitality, while also emphasizing that carrying arms or dangerous weapons during the festival is strictly prohibited.
In a compelling address to the youth, Eze Ajomiwe, the esteemed leader of Oriendu Ancient Kingdom, shared his profound insights and aspirations for the younger generation. As a monarch of distinguished qualities, Eze Ajomiwe’s words, imbued with authority and wisdom, highlighted the importance of youth empowerment and urged the federal government to implement more effective strategies.
He stressed the need for policies that not only create opportunities but also inspire and motivate young people to reach their full potential. His Majesty advocates for a focus on education, skill development, and entrepreneurship as vital for national progress.
The King commended the initiatives of Governor Alex Otti, acknowledging the positive impact of his programs on youth development. He praised the governor’s commitment to fostering an environment where young people can thrive and contribute meaningfully to society. Eze Ajomiwe expressed hope that these efforts would serve as a model for other regions to follow.
In his message, Eze Ajomiwe also called for collaboration between traditional institutions and government entities to create a supportive ecosystem for the youth. He emphasized the importance of mentorship and guidance from elders, which can provide invaluable insights and direction for the younger generation.
Moreover, the traditional ruler urged the youth to actively shape their future. He encouraged them to be proactive, innovative, and resilient in the face of challenges. His Majesty believes that with determination and the right support, the youth can drive positive change and lead the nation towards a brighter future.
